Pulse Analysis

The demand for advanced mobility solutions is accelerating as the global population ages and the incidence of traumatic injuries rises. Healthcare systems and private clinics alike are confronting a shift from generic rehabilitation to highly personalized programs that combine prosthetic engineering, physical therapy, and psychosocial support. This transition is reshaping market dynamics, prompting investors to fund startups that blend medical expertise with data analytics, while insurers adjust coverage policies to reward outcomes‑based care.

Technological breakthroughs are at the heart of this evolution. Modern prosthetic limbs incorporate micro‑processors, sensor‑driven actuation, and AI‑guided gait optimization, delivering a level of functionality once reserved for able‑bodied individuals. Robotics and virtual reality platforms enable clinicians to simulate real‑world scenarios, accelerating skill acquisition and reducing rehabilitation timelines. When providers integrate these tools within a coordinated, multidisciplinary framework, they not only improve clinical results but also generate valuable performance data that can be leveraged for continuous product refinement.

From a business perspective, providers that embed outcome measurement, patient education, and ongoing support into their service models gain a competitive edge. Transparent reporting of mobility scores, quality‑of‑life indices, and satisfaction metrics builds trust with patients and payers, fostering long‑term loyalty. Moreover, participation in clinical trials and partnerships with research institutions signals a commitment to innovation, attracting talent and capital. As the sector matures, the firms that consistently align cutting‑edge technology with holistic, data‑driven care are poised to dominate the advanced mobility market.

Defining Specialized Care in Mobility Restoration

Specialized care in mobility restoration encompasses a range of services, from advanced prosthetics to integrated rehabilitation programs. Evaluating these services involves looking beyond basic treatment to consider how a provider addresses unique and complex needs. Multidisciplinary teams are a hallmark of specialized care, bringing together professionals in prosthetics, physical therapy, occupational therapy, and medical management. Facilities that foster this collaboration are often better equipped to address the multifaceted challenges faced by those seeking to regain mobility.

Key Components of High-Quality Mobility Restoration

Evaluating care standards begins with understanding what comprises high-quality support for complex mobility needs. Look for these essential elements:

  • Individualized assessment and goal setting

  • Access to advanced prosthetic and orthotic solutions

  • Comprehensive rehabilitation services, including physical and occupational therapy

  • Ongoing patient education and psychological support

  • Coordination of care among different specialists

A facility that demonstrates strengths in these areas is more likely to offer a robust pathway to independence.

The Role of Technology and Innovation

Advancements in technology have transformed the landscape of mobility restoration. Modern prosthetics, robotics, and digital gait analysis allow for more precise customization and improved outcomes. Reliable prosthetic limb companies invest in research and development, ensuring that their clients benefit from the latest innovations.

When evaluating a provider, consider whether they offer state-of-the-art devices and if they participate in clinical trials or ongoing research. The ability to adapt treatment plans as new technologies emerge is a strong indicator of a commitment to excellence and patient-centered care.

Checklist: Evaluating Specialized Care Providers

Selecting the right care provider involves careful research and inquiry. The following checklist can help guide your evaluation:

  • Does the provider have experience treating conditions similar to yours?

  • Are multidisciplinary teams involved in your care?

  • Is there a process for individualized assessment and outcome measurement?

  • What advanced technologies are available onsite?

  • How is patient progress tracked over time?

  • Are psychological and social support services offered?

  • Is ongoing education provided for patients and families?

  • How is care coordinated across specialties?

Taking the time to review these factors can help ensure that the care you receive is both comprehensive and tailored to your unique needs.

Addressing Complex Cases: Hip Disarticulation and Beyond

Some mobility challenges require highly specialized interventions. For example, individuals who require a hip disarticulation prosthesis face unique biomechanical and functional considerations. Evaluating care standards in such cases means assessing the provider’s experience with rare or complex procedures, their track record of successful outcomes, and their ability to offer customized solutions.

Providers with expertise in complex prosthetics often collaborate with engineers and rehabilitation specialists to optimize fit, comfort, and function. Peer support groups and ongoing education are also valuable resources for individuals navigating these challenges.

Measuring Outcomes and Ensuring Continuous Improvement

High-quality care providers systematically measure patient outcomes, using data to refine their practices. Standardized outcome measures—such as mobility scores, quality of life assessments, and satisfaction surveys—offer transparency and accountability.

Continuous improvement is another vital factor. Top programs routinely review their protocols, participate in professional accreditation processes, and seek feedback from patients to inform service enhancements. This culture of ongoing learning supports better long-term results for individuals with complex mobility needs.
